A Cultural Melting Pot

Kenya’s rich cultural heritage is a testament to its strategic location at the crossroads of Africa, Asia, and Europe. The country is home to over 40 ethnic groups, each with their own unique language, customs, and traditions. From the colorful Maasai warriors to the nomadic Samburu people, every community has a story to tell and a warm welcome to share.

The kenya country is also home to a thriving arts scene, with a plethora of galleries, museums, and cultural centers showcasing the best of Kenyan creativity. The Nairobi National Museum, for example, is a treasure trove of artifacts, exhibits, and interactive displays that tell the story of Kenya’s history and heritage.

Cuisine: A Fusion of Flavors

Kenyan cuisine is a fusion of flavors, with influences from Africa, Asia, and Europe. From the spicy flavors of coastal cuisine to the hearty stews of the Rift Valley, every region has its own unique culinary traditions.

One of the most popular Kenyan dishes is nyama choma, a delicious barbecue of roasted meats (usually goat or beef) served with a side of vegetables and ugali, a staple cornmeal dish. And for dessert, why not try some mandazi, a sweet fried doughnut that’s a staple of Kenyan street food?

Frequently Asked Questions for Blogging Beginners

What is the best way to choose a niche for my blog?

Select a niche that you are passionate about and have some expertise in. This will make it easier to create content and attract a dedicated audience. Consider your hobbies, skills, and experiences, and choose a niche that aligns with those areas.

How often should I post new content on my blog?

Aim to post new content at least once a week, but ideally 3-4 times a week. Consistency is key to keeping your audience engaged and coming back for more. However, prioritize quality over quantity, and make sure you’re not sacrificing the quality of your content for the sake of frequency.

What is SEO and why is it important for my blog?

SEO stands for Search Engine Optimization, which is the process of optimizing your website and content to rank higher in search engine results pages (SERPs). This is crucial for your blog because it helps increase visibility, drive organic traffic, and attract targeted readers who are searching for topics related to your content.

How do I promote my blog and get more traffic?

There are several ways to promote your blog and increase traffic. Some strategies include social media marketing, email marketing, guest blogging, collaborating with other bloggers, and participating in online communities related to your niche. You can also optimize your website for user experience and make sure it’s mobile-friendly to improve engagement and conversion rates.

Do I need to be a good writer to start a blog?

No, you don’t need to be a good writer to start a blog. However, you do need to be willing to learn and improve your writing skills over time. Practice writing regularly, read other blogs in your niche, and consider taking online courses or getting feedback from others to help you improve. Remember, your unique voice and perspective are what will set your blog apart from others.
